Output a7b23a315a51dc27b2aa3bbee3e10098db67fdc721814bab838b1f7a89f464f3:5

value
665393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a94430b689bce40554ce23bd56ebc481b8969af OP_EQUAL
address
3EKknS5kCmSodk3hycWogvRmcMJmAMHRyj
transaction
a7b23a315a51dc27b2aa3bbee3e10098db67fdc721814bab838b1f7a89f464f3
confirmations
269696
spent
true